As I mentioned before I am ready for the snow to fall, so naturally I decided to do a snow them. My card shows you how to make a card using a technique called Herring-bone technique and how to use those scraps.

1. I start off by cutting strips of DSP 1/4" thick, varieties of length are good because it takes all sizes.

  2. I cut a piece of Whisper White card stock measuring 5 1/4"x4" and adhered that to Stampin' Up! double sided sticky sheets. Then I start by putting down three strips of DSP as shown below.

3. Starting in one section rotating DSP work in one direction and then cut off the excess.

4. You are going to continue to fill in the remaining 3 sections. Once you have finished you have created the Herring-bone Technique and you have used up some scraps you have around the craft room.

5. I made one in the green, red & white colors and one in Blue, gray and white. Once you have these created you can cut out the design of your choice, I choose Bigz Snow Flurry (retired), you could also use festive flurry framelits all used with the Big Shot.

6. At this point you have some very beautiful snow flakes and a fancy background with snowflake silhouettes. I can used both, that way you have no loss in paper, everything is used.

7. You have snowflakes to use on a card too!

8. I used Night of Navy as the background, embellished with some silver ribbon and a Metal snowflake with some bling.
